    First off, this is a college cafeteria and it makes no qualms about that. Secondly, this is an amazing lunch place for foodies on a budget. Not only is it based on sustainable, local produce sourced daily, their prices are insane. I bought a huge plate of salad, fruit cup, large iced coffee and a coffee cake for barely 8 dollars. And it was all huge servings and delicious. The atmosphere is crisp and clean and decidedly modern without being too cheeky or smirky about it. You still have all the food stations you remember from state run institutions like the salad bar, the pizza bar, the hot meal bar and the deli counter. The baked goods and coffee stand is a little across the ways. I rode my bike from work, excited after reading about the cafe in Edible Phoenix that I could finally have a quick lunch place to go to that wasn't fast food. There were helpful signs around the driveway but hard to find parking for my bike. I was overwhelmed by the set up when I first got in and probably freaked out the poor employee ordering a Greek Salad at the salad stations b/c I was overwhelmed by the size of his entree. However, for $3.25, I got a huge half salad that had: quinoa, flax seed, sunflower seeds, local goat cheese, fresh cut peppers, tomatoes and spring mix with a just made cilantro dressing. Incredible. The fruit cup I bought for $1.75 tasted like real fruit, they had plenty of soy milk for my iced organic coffee and the coffee cake was delicious and huge; I shared it with 3 co-workers! It tasted truly home-made too, you could actually taste the egg, butter, milk, brown sugar, etc that made the silky textured dessert hard to resist. The phrase is over-used a lot, but considering very few people know about this place, it is truly a hidden gem and worth you getting to know it and their admirable mission. After all, you gotta love a lunch place with compost-able plates and cups!

    Songbird Coffee & Tea House is a cute coffee house in downtown Phoenix (more specifically near the…read moreRoosevelt Row Arts District) and the shop is located in a historic house built in 1904. Apparently the shop sources coffees and teas from local businesses. For example, coffees = Infusion Coffee Roasters in Tempe, loose leaf teas and chai = Maya Tea Company in Tucson, kombucha = Milly Moon Kombucha in Phoenix, and breakfast burritos = Lua Lua Catering. [Parking]: Mostly metered parking and I ended up parking few blocks away from the shop (plenty of metered parking spots near the intersection of E McKinley St & N 5th St). [Atmosphere]: Inside of this historic house, the wall features the work of local artists. The shop also has a cute outdoor patio area with tables. [Menu]: Apparently Matcha Latte is one of the more popular drinks here. The shop offers 12 black tea options, 9 green tea options, 8 herbal tea options, 4 white tea options, and 3 oolong tea options. *** Matcha Latte (16 oz, iced - $6.25): I was surprised that my drink was sugar free by default and I probably say yes when the staff had asked about adding sweetener. The drink was not as creamy as I thought and it was honestly a fairly mediocre drink. The drink also came with a paper straw. *** A great spot for a casual 1st date due to great vibe, but matcha latte just didn't hit the spot.
